Blower fan fills with leaves?

I had this problem several years ago (strange noise when turned on heating fan) and it was remedied by the service guys taking leaves out of the blower fan somehow. After several years the noise has returned. The service department believes that Mercedes came out with some kind of cowling or cover that remedies the problem. When I went in today to have it researched on Netstar the page had vanished into cyberspace. Does anyone here know anything about this such as when the add on piece first became available? My ML320 is long out of official warranty, but if this is a design defect it would seeem that it should be corrected regardless of warranty with the piece added so the leaves and squirrels keep out of my blower.

Every time I change my cabin air filter I get all kinds of leafs and trash falling out. The filter is after the blower so all that stuff came through the blower. Every now and then I get the leaf sound and I just turn up the blower speed to grind up and push through whatever is rubbing on the fan blades. This usually works. I haven’t had to remove the blower motor yet. I have tried to find out how this stuff is getting into the system, since some of the pieces are much larger than the grill by the wipers, but havent found the path yet. I think this has happened in every vehicle I have owned.
